Grilled Onion-Topped Caesar Burgers

Bottled Caesar dressing in and all around the burgers is the flavor secret to this great grilled burger.
Prep Time: 30 min
Total Time: 30 min
Makes: 4 sandwiches

1lb lean (at least 80%) ground beef
2t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
1/2cup Caesar dressing
1/2teaspoon peppered seasoned salt
1small sweet onion, cut into 1/4- to 1/2-inch slices
1 1/2cups shredded romaine lettuce
2tablespoons freshly shredded Parmesan cheese
4burger buns, split

1.Heat gas or charcoal grill. In medium bowl, mix beef, parsley, 2 tablespoons of the dressing and the peppered seasoned salt. Shape mixture into 4 patties, about 1/2 inch thick.
2.Place patties on grill over medium heat. Cover grill; cook 12 to 15 minutes, turning once, until meat thermometer inserted in center of patties reads 160ºF. Add onion slices to grill for last 8 to 10 minutes of cooking, brushing with 2 tablespoons of the dressing and turning once, until crisp-tender.
3.In small bowl, toss lettuce, remaining 1/4 cup dressing and the cheese. Layer lettuce mixture, burger and onion in each bun.
Make the Most of This Recipe
Success
Avoid overmixing the ground beef mixture or the cooked burgers will be dense and heavy.
How-To
If you dampen your hands with water before forming hamburger patties, the meat won't stick to your hands.
